On a trip to Turkey and Greece Robert Lee had the idea of drawing the monuments that the Apostle Paul visited. He set out to find a sketchbook and to work on as many drawings as possible. Due to time constraints he really started the project after returning home. In four days the artist crisscrossed between Smyrna, Ephesus, the Isle of Patmos, Crete, and Santorini. Traveling first by bus and then by ship he saw beautiful landscapes, ruins, and rugged islands. Then he was off again for the next five days to Corinth, Cenchreae, Athens, Meteora, Vergina, Berea, Thessalonica, Philippi, and Kavala. As we look through the pages we can imagine being at the Museum of Ephesus or the Parthenon in Athens. We can feel the breeze blowing through the vineyards and olive groves. As we observe the drawings of the artifacts we are transported to a different time. He gives us the mythical Sphinx and the Centaur along with the lion and the eagle. Through these drawings we experience the essence of Asia Minor and Greece.
